Tasha Layton

Tasha Layton (October 27, 1982) is an American singer-songwriter who performs in the contemporary Christian music genre. Originally from Pauline, South Carolina, she was raised Southern Baptist but had a spiritual crisis during her early adulthood, something that led her to change her major from music to religion. Eventually, she returned to Christianism and moved to Los Angeles, where she got a Master of Divinity degree from The King’s Seminary. In 2010, she briefly participated in the ninth season of American Idol but was sent home after the third round of Hollywood week. That same year, Tasha Layton landed a gig as a background singer for Katy Perry and accompanied the singer on tour and in the studio for four years. After moving to Nashville to try her luck as a solo artist, she signed to BEC Recordings in 2018 and released her debut single “I Belong to You.” Later that year, she scored her first charting single with “Love Lifting Me,” which cracked the Top 25 of Billboard’s Christian Airplay chart. She continued to advance in her career with her debut EP Love Running Wild (2019) and Into the Sea (2020), whose lead single “Into the Sea (It's Gonna Be OK)” became a Top 10 hit on both the Hot Christian Songs and Christian Digital Downloads chart. Preceded by the Number 1 hit single “Look What You’ve Done,” an EP of the same name arrived in 2021 and was closely followed by her first holiday album, This Is Christmas. "How Far," her first single of 2022, peaked at Number 5 on the Hot Christian Songs chart and reached Number 2 on the Christian Airplay chart.
